How to use this SWOT Template

You don't need to be a business consultant to get value out of this. The best way to use it is to be brutal with your honesty.

  • Block out an hour, grab a coffee, and go through the pages. Don't try to fill it out bit by bit over a month. The value comes from seeing all four areas side-by-side.
  • If you get stuck, look at the questions included in the pages. They are there to trigger ideas you might have missed.
  • Once you finish filling it out, pick the top two opportunities and the top two threats. Write down one thing you are going to do about each of them this week.

A SWOT analysis utilizes two distinct categories of elements: Internal factors (Strengths and Weaknesses) and External factors (Opportunities and Threats). According to Harvard Business School, the internal elements assess an organization’s proprietary resources, core competencies, and operational constraints. Conversely, the external elements evaluate macro-environmental shifts, such as market trends and competitive dynamics. The goal of utilizing these elements is to achieve "Strategic fit," aligning internal capabilities to capitalize on external market realities.

A real-world example of a SWOT analysis involves identifying a company’s Strength (e.g., high customer loyalty), a Weakness (e.g., high production costs), an Opportunity (e.g., expansion into e-commerce), and a Threat (e.g., rising raw material prices). Mapping these out visually allows teams to see how their strengths can be used to capture new opportunities.

To write a SWOT analysis, first identify internal strengths (unique tech, experienced team) and weaknesses (limited budget, brand awareness). Then, look at external opportunities (market gaps) and threats (new regulations, competitors).
